What's new in @Start 3.0.2 (12/24/02)

  1. With @Start 3.0.2 you can now have the best of both worlds. You can enjoy all the features of @Start and also have your old homepage back!
  2. @Start now has tab support. The Navigation tab provides you access to custom links, last typed URL, favorites, and history. Next, the Information tab contains news and horoscope. Finally, the Homepage gives you access to your favorite home page.
  3. @Start now has support for 19 search engines.

What's new in @Start 2.2.1 (11/17/02)

  1. @Start now has support for the following search engines: AllTheWeb,AltaVista,AltaVista(es),China,Google,Google.ca,Google.de,Google.fr,Google.it,Google.jp,Google.nl,Google.uk,Lycos,MSN,Rambler.ru,Yahoo
  2. New content section was added for personalized horoscopes. You can also e-mail a personal horoscope to a friend.
  3. Expanded news categories: Top stories, Business: general, Business: media, Entertainment, Finance, Internet, Lifestyle, Science, Society, Sports, Technology

What's new in @Start 2.0

  1. Your custom links are synchronized with Favorites. You can simply add links to the @Start folder in Favorites. (In v1.0 the only way to add a custom link was to type it in.)
  2. Custom links can be organized into groups (folders). Each group can have its own background color for graphical clarity.
  3. You can choose which search engines you want to access. You can also select the default search engine.
  4. Added news feeds organized by categories.
  5. Added FAQs & help pages.
  6. Any section can now be removed from or added to your @Start homepage.
  7. Page appearance can be modified for more compact style or bigger fonts.
  8. Page can be made read-only. This options removes editing elements from the page.
  9. All links are sorted in alphabetical order.
  10. Last typed URLs can be removed all at once or individually.
  11. @Start page can be locked. This option does not allow any modifications to the page. This is a handy addition for schools, libraries and other places with public workstations.
